Financial health, per its FY2025 accounts

The accounts state that unrestricted funds total £2,584,583, which exceeds the stated reserves policy target of covering donations and costs for the ensuing 12 months. However, the charity experienced a significant drop in investment income and an unrealised loss on investments, leading to a reduction in charitable donations and operating costs.

What the accounts disclose

Reserves policy: sufficient to cover its donations and costs for the ensuing 12 months (held: £2.6m)
It is the policy of the charity to maintain the level of its funds, which are unrestricted, at a level sufficient to cover its donations and costs for the ensuing 12 months. — page 5

Related-party transaction: Investment in related party companies
Hon J J M Alliance is a director of Falcon 24 Topco Limited and of Sparkbeyond Ltd. The charity has no dealings with either company other than its investment in their shares. — page 5
